Subject: Read-replica lag alarm on Pondside cluster

Team — for anyone new to the release channel: the lag alarm on the Pondside read replica fired again during last night's deploy of Larkspur 4.2. This is expected when the migration step rewrites the orders table, and it clears on its own within ten minutes. No action needed unless lag exceeds thirty minutes. If it persists, page the data platform rotation. The deploy that triggered it is identified by the token below.

session token of kahog-bahif = htk9_f63daec35

## Artifact Signing — SDK Parity Notes (Weekly Sync)

Kestrel SDK for Android reached parity with the Swift client this sprint: offline queueing, batched telemetry, and retry semantics now match. Both SDKs ship as signed artifacts from the same pipeline. Remaining gap: background sync throttling, targeted next sprint. Verify both release bundles before tagging. Both artifacts validate against the shared signing key below.

signing key of kawig-fafog = bky19_6Fypv1qws7J8qJtaYjX

If consumers report growing lag while producer rates remain normal, check whether compaction has stalled on the affected topic. Confirm by comparing the last-compacted offset against the head offset; a gap exceeding two hours indicates a stall. Do not delete segments manually — compaction will recover them, and manual deletion risks losing retained keys. Instead, restart the compactor thread on the owning broker only, one broker at a time, and verify the gap shrinks. Detailed recovery steps are maintained here:

wiki page, bahof-tajef: https://harbor.crelvostack.local/secrets/deploy/spaces/merge_requests/352483d166532f3d